Is the scrapped watchman any good solo?
I summoned the echo since the tutorial told me I could, the fight was over in 15 seconds and I feel robbed of an actual fun, hard and engaging bossfight. Is the scrapped watchman also this easy when fighting without an echo(or whatever It's called).

Are you familiar with souls-like games? I've seen videos on youtube of people getting stuck on him in the demo for a while. But I'd say the average gamer shouldn't have too much trouble with him - taking fewer than 5 attempts.

If you're not familiar with souls-like games, beating him first try is pretty remarkable. Don't worry, there are some bosses that will make this guy pale in comparison. They also revisit some of his movesets later.

As far as specters go, that's up to you if you want to use them. I'd recommend trying the game without to see how you handle the challenge. But there's no shame in using them if that's what you want to do. Personally, I get a much greater sense of accomplishment not using them but that's just me.
